Git commit 6f4fb21ba689b279e2c0ffbe9158c18c3ee5edaf by Oliver Kellogg.
Committed on 17/02/2022 at 16:08.
Pushed by okellogg into branch 'master'.

Fix "Settings -> Configure Umbrello -> User Interface: Text / line / fill color
are reset to hard coded values"

umbrello/dialogs/pages/uioptionspage.cpp
- Remove #define FILL_COLOR, LINK_COLOR, TEXT_COLOR.
- In function slotTextCBChecked case (value == false) call to
  m_textColorB->setColor() provide m_options->uiState.textColor.
- In function slotLineCBChecked case (value == false) call to
  m_lineColorB->setColor() provide m_options->uiState.lineColor.
- In function slotFillCBChecked case (value == false) call to
  m_fillColorB->setColor() provide m_options->uiState.fillColor.
FIXED-IN:2.33.80 (KDE releases 22.03.80)
